I need to find a timer that..
has a one button reset to a predetermined time like two or three minutes.
It would be a countdown timer that starts at the setting and sounds an alarm it's reached but you could also "reset" it to the original time at any time during the timing. An egg timer could work but I'm wondering if there is something out there that might work better as the idiots might not set it to the correct time after several beers(I could epoxy a stop or something that maxes it out at the correct time though). This is for a live fantasy football draft(yes I know) and I want the team to reset the timer after they make their selection. This is a pretty big dollar league that I've done for several years and the timing is always an issue. A perfect solution would have a plunger or button like a chess timer but instead of keeping total time it would reset the countdown. Does such a beast exist?
